Teflon is BLACK. Metal only. Non stick and will NEVER stain. Baisically its the strongest paint on the planet. Military knives.... those have teflon on them. You spray it on.. wait till it flashes (dries to the point its not shiny) then stick it in the oven at 350-400 degrees until its indestructable (10 minutes max)

Polytetrafluoroethylene (Teflon) is a high-durability substance derived from plastics. It is used as a non-stick coating, however it is also used in such things as Ka-Bar knives (BA and others should recognize that name, I've worked for their parent company) and bulletproof vests. It is basically a plastic with an extremely low friction coefficient that allows things to slide across it rather than stick and do damage. It isn't indesructible, but very little can find purchase on its surface, so little CAN actually harm it. It'll also help alleviate conductivity issues with cases...
